Output 3421c8bcb1ed0fedbc94ce31fdace90b035d455934cf18c82e581388aa590133:27

value
483678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e89012d7c8344248a7be823e81438cd956c712 OP_EQUAL
address
3CFtEMFgxm2UbWN8BvAQyAnRRZZy7cGoyC
transaction
3421c8bcb1ed0fedbc94ce31fdace90b035d455934cf18c82e581388aa590133
confirmations
251403
spent
true